Smart Feeding Systems and Nutrient ControlThe cornerstone of weekend aquarium care is precise nutrition. Advanced setups feature digital automatic feeders that connect to home Wi-Fi networks. Unlike older mechanical models that easily jammed due to moisture, modern smart feeders use integrated heating elements or sealed chambers to keep flake and pellet food completely dry. These devices can be programmed down to the exact second and portion size, preventing overfeeding while ensuring residents remain fed. Some high-end systems even feature built-in cameras, allowing fishkeepers to monitor feeding behavior in real time from a smartphone app. This eliminates the anxiety of wondering if the mechanism actually triggered.
Automated Water Quality ManagementMaintaining stable water chemistry is critical, especially when an aquarium is left unattended. Evaporation can rapidly alter salinity in marine tanks and concentrate minerals in freshwater setups. Advanced aquariums solve this problem using an Automatic Top-Off system. These devices monitor water levels using optical sensors or float switches, automatically pumping fresh reverse-osmosis water from a hidden reservoir to replace what was lost to the air. Furthermore, smart controllers continuously track core parameters like temperature, pH, and conductivity. If a parameter drifts outside of a safe range, the system can send an instant alert to the user’s phone, allowing them to coordinate a remedy or activate backup systems remotely.
Dynamic Lighting and Climate StabilityAquatic plants and corals rely heavily on stable lighting cycles to survive. Advanced LED fixtures replicate natural solar patterns, slowly ramping up brightness in the morning and dimming down to moonlight in the evening. This consistent rhythm reduces stress on the fish and prevents sudden algae blooms during a long weekend. Temperature control has also become highly redundant. Smart aquariums utilize dual-stage controllers connected to both a heater and a cooling fan or chiller. If a primary heater malfunctions and stays on, the smart controller cuts the power before the water overheats, protecting the livestock from catastrophic temperature swings.
Advanced Filtration and Power RedundancyA short trip away from home always carries the risk of a local power outage, which can stall filtration and deplete oxygen levels within hours. Advanced aquarium systems combat this vulnerability through integrated power management and battery backups. High-efficiency direct-current pumps can switch automatically to a backup battery mode during an outage, running at a lower speed to conserve energy while keeping the water oxygenated for days. Additionally, multi-stage canister and sump filtration systems use oversized biological media capacities. This ensures that even if a small biological disruption occurs, the system has enough filtration volume to neutralize harmful toxins until the owner returns.
The Connected AquaristThe true power of a modern weekend-ready aquarium lies in central automation hubs. These ecosystems connect all individual components—feeders, pumps, lights, and sensors—into a single interface. Hobbyists can create custom automation routines, such as turning off the filtration pumps for exactly ten minutes during a scheduled feeding to prevent food from washing into the filter. This level of control changes the hobby from a daily chore into a manageable passion.
